Consider a circle whose equation is x2 + y2 – 2x – 8 = 0. Which statements are true? Select three options.
Alla [95]

Considering the given equation of the circle, the true statements are given as follows:

  • The radius of the circle is of 3 units.
  • The center of the circle lies on the x-axis.
  • The circle has the same radius as the circle with equation x² + y² = 9.

<h3>What is the equation of a circle?</h3>

The equation of a circle of center (x_0, y_0) and radius r is given by:

(x - x_0)^2 + (y - y_0)^2 = r^2

The equation given is:

x2 + y² - 2x - 8 = 0.

Completing the squares, the equation is given as follows:

(x - 1)² + y² = 8 + 1

(x - 1)² + y² = 9.

Researching the problem on the internet, the true statements are:

  • The radius of the circle is of 3 units.
  • The center of the circle lies on the x-axis(y_0 = 0).
  • The circle has the same radius as the circle with equation x² + y² = 9.
